How to measure for an estimate & order:
You are measuring the window frame opening inside your windows where you are
going to place the insert. Measure from left to right (edge to edge) and top
to bottom (header to sill). Make sure you have at least 1/2 inch depth that's
flat on all four sides for the foam to compress against. Also check you have
enough room behind any blinds (just over 5/8 inch) at the top. Ideally,
there should be an air space of between 3/4 to 3+ inches between your glass
and the insert. With interior storms, a bigger pocket of sealed air space
equals more insulation. Make sure you measure the part of frame where your
inserts will be located; for example, if they will be 2 inches out from the
glass, measure the width and height of the window 2 inches out. You can use
any trim or part of the frame as long as it is at least 1/2 inch deep and flat.
We ask for 6 measurements per window frame opening. Measure width at the
bottom, middle and top and height at the left, center and right to make sure
the openings are square. Send all measurements if they are different. Bend a
metal tape and measure it to the nearest 1/16th or 1/8th inch.
Number your measurements beginning with 1. Next to each measurement note
whether you want a white or brown frame. It helps to note what room each
window is in, such as LR, DR, MBD, BD1, BD2, BTH, KT. Fill out the
information below for each window in your house. Email in a list or call to
fax in sheets. Be sure to send in your name, phone and shipping address.

Build time & shipping:
Starters or small partial orders usually ship out within days. Larger orders are built as they come in and can take 1-2+ weeks during the busy season. Ask us about priority build and ship if desired or
needed.
We ship most of our orders via FedEx ground or using LTL freight, depending
on box size and number. Remember, it often costs the same to ship one or a
few larger inserts as it does to ship 10-15, so grouping windows and orders
will save money. Shipping is based on the size of the box and is often between $99 and $200 for a full order. Small or split starter windows are usually $35 to ship.
